Intelligence is Crucial Element in Wheel Flange Lubrication Concludes Double Met …

To test the best way to reduce wheel flange and track wear on urban tramways, as well as noise an 18 month long-term trial has been undertaken by Manchester tram company Metrolink. The findings of the double trial is that Intelligent Wheel Flange Lubrication (iWFL) produced by rail systems engineers, Rowe Hankins, works substantially better than an alternative solid lubricant based system. Current Monitoring – A Non-Intrusive Aid to Rail Safety and Asset Protection

Current variation can be a symptom of faults that may threaten rail safety, critical system performance or the durability and reliability of equipment. To address this problem rail systems engineers Rowe Hankins have introduced the NIC361 Series Monitor, a non-intrusive device that detects variation in current with no direct effect on the power supply.
